Web1 jul. 2024 · If Spouse Dies Before Age of 62. You don’t have to wait until age 62 to collect survivor benefits. As a surviving spouse you can make claims for benefits as early as 60. If you are disabled, this can back as early as 50. An important consideration in this benefit is if you get remarried and at what age did you get remarried. Web26 mei 2024 · A surviving spouse receiving a mother's or father's benefit will get 75% percent of their deceased spouse's monthly benefit amount. However, if your deceased spouse's children are collecting SSDI benefits at the same time, your survivors benefit might be reduced.
